 What are we supposed to do if our pets are on prescription food that is not kosher for Pesach?

 Good question. I wish your pet good health.

In the context of farm animals, the Halacha discusses cases in which animals simply need to eat chametz. The ultimate resolution is to sell the animal to a non-Jewish person, in the same manner that we sell chametz (i.e. a fully binding sale). It is preferable to not sell the food together with the animal (as it appears that you are in essence hiring him to feed the animal chametz on your behalf), but this does ultimately not invalidate the sale.
